This luxurious bouquet combines mauve roses, ivory and white blooms, cascading white orchids, gold botanical accents, and bold palm foliage for a wedding design that feels romantic, tropical, and richly detailed. The palette blends dusty mauve, warm champagne, ivory, green, and metallic gold, creating a refined coastal look with a touch of glamour. It is an ideal bouquet for a bride who wants soft romantic flowers but also loves the drama of tropical leaves and the elegance of warm metallic details.
Mauve roses form the bouquet’s main focal points. Their muted purple-pink petals add depth and sophistication while remaining soft enough for a bridal setting. The roses have layered, spiraled centers that give the arrangement a classic romantic quality. Their dusty mauve tone pairs beautifully with the warm champagne flowers around them, creating a palette that feels elevated and slightly vintage-inspired. The deeper mauve roses also provide contrast against the bright white flowers and creamy bridal gown.
Ivory and white roses brighten the bouquet and make the overall design feel light and balanced. Their pale petals soften the richer mauve tones and create a clean contrast with the darker greenery. Small ivory spray roses fill spaces between the larger blooms, adding texture and a garden-like fullness. These classic flowers ensure that the bouquet feels timeless even as it includes bold foliage and metallic elements. Their neutral color also makes the arrangement easy to coordinate with ivory, champagne, blush, or warm nude wedding décor.
White orchids cascade elegantly from the lower right side of the bouquet. Their smooth petals and pale yellow centers introduce graceful movement beneath the main floral cluster. The orchid trail gives the bouquet a soft waterfall effect, making it particularly beautiful in full-length bridal portraits. Orchids also bring a subtle tropical mood to the design, linking the traditional roses with the dramatic palm leaves. Their clean white color keeps the arrangement fresh and adds a luminous finish to the lower edge.
Warm gold leaves and stems create a distinctive accent throughout the bouquet. These metallic botanical details add a polished, celebratory quality while echoing the warm tones of the champagne roses. The gold elements extend upward and outward, giving the arrangement additional height and texture. They create a beautiful contrast against the deep green foliage and pale flowers, making the bouquet feel more editorial and styled. Rather than overpowering the flowers, the metallic accents are used as small flashes of warmth and light.
Large palm leaves form a fan-like background behind the flowers. Their bold, linear shape gives the bouquet tropical structure and a dramatic silhouette. The palm foliage creates a beautiful frame for the roses, helping the floral center stand out clearly against the bride’s gown. Darker green leaves and soft eucalyptus-like foliage add additional depth beneath the blooms, creating a lush but controlled composition. The combination of palms, greenery, and gold details makes the bouquet feel like a sophisticated interpretation of a destination wedding floral design.

This bouquet would pair beautifully with a fitted satin gown, a sleek off-the-shoulder dress, an ivory lace silhouette, or a simple bridal outfit with clean lines. The bouquet’s detailed mix of flowers and foliage makes it especially effective against minimal fabric, where its colors and textures can stand out. Pearl jewelry, gold earrings, champagne shoes, and a softly waved hairstyle would all complement the arrangement naturally. The orchid cascade can also look lovely beside a long veil or a gown with a subtle train.
For bridesmaids, smaller bouquets of ivory roses, mauve flowers, and greenery can create a cohesive look without repeating the bride’s dramatic palm and orchid details. The wedding décor can continue the same palette through ivory roses, champagne blooms, palm leaves, and restrained gold accents. Use the tropical foliage in ceremony arches or welcome arrangements, then bring gold candleholders, champagne napkins, and warm neutral linens into the reception design. This creates a connected, polished atmosphere that feels tropical without becoming overly themed.
